On this very special episode of The UMass Basketball Podcast, Sage goes down memory lane with Marty Dobrow, who literally wrote the book on UMass basketball. Dobrow covered the team throughout the glory years of the 1990s and wrote Going Big Time, a detailed account of the program's history and its rise to national prominence under John Calipari. Highlights of the conversation include Dobrow touching on Rick Pitino's UMass legacy (approximately 36:30-49:00), UMass completely captivating the state (approximately 53:00), the 94-95 year (approximately 1:03:00-1:06:00), Coach Cal's eventual departure (approximately 1:12:00-1:17:00), the enigmatic brilliance of Sage's favorite player Mike Williams (approximately 1:22:00-1:32:00), the magical memories of Giddel Padilla's Final game (approximately 1:50:00-2:00:00) and much much more.
